Types ¶
type DB ¶
type DB struct {
// contains filtered or unexported fields
}
DB is a logical database with multiple underlying physical databases forming a single master multiple slaves topology. Reads and writes are automatically directed to the correct physical db.
func Open ¶
Open concurrently opens each underlying physical db. dataSourceNames must be a semi-comma separated list of DSNs with the first one being used as the master and the rest as slaves.
func (*DB) Begin ¶
Begin starts a transaction on the master. The isolation level is dependent on the driver.
func (*DB) BeginTx ¶
BeginTx starts a transaction. The provided context is used until the transaction is committed or rolled back. If the context is canceled, the sql package will roll back the transaction. Tx.Commit will return an error if the context provided to BeginTx is canceled. The provided TxOptions is optional and may be nil if defaults should be used. If a non-default isolation level is used that the driver doesn't support, an error will be returned.
func (*DB) Exec ¶
Exec executes a query without returning any rows. The args are for any placeholder parameters in the query. Exec uses the master as the underlying physical db.

func (*DB) Ping ¶
Ping verifies if a connection to each physical database is still alive, establishing a connection if necessary.
func (*DB) PingContext ¶
PingContext verifies if a connection to each physical database is still alive, establishing a connection if necessary.
func (*DB) Prepare ¶
Prepare creates a prepared statement for later queries or executions on each physical database, concurrently.
func (*DB) PrepareContext ¶
PrepareContext creates a prepared statement for later queries or executions on each physical database, concurrently. The provided context is used for the preparation of the statement, not for the execution of the statement.
func (*DB) Query ¶
Query executes a query that returns rows, typically a SELECT. The args are for any placeholder parameters in the query. Query uses a slave as the physical db.

func (*DB) QueryRow ¶
QueryRow executes a query that is expected to return at most one row. QueryRow always return a non-nil value. Errors are deferred until Row's Scan method is called. QueryRow uses a slave as the physical db.
func (*DB) QueryRowContext ¶
QueryRowContext executes a query that is expected to return at most one row. QueryRowContext always return a non-nil value. Errors are deferred until Row's Scan method is called. QueryRowContext uses a slave as the physical db.
func (*DB) SetConnMaxLifetime ¶
SetConnMaxLifetime sets the maximum amount of time a connection may be reused. Expired connections may be closed lazily before reuse. If d <= 0, connections are reused forever.
func (*DB) SetMaxIdleConns ¶
SetMaxIdleConns sets the maximum number of connections in the idle connection pool for each underlying physical db. If MaxOpenConns is greater than 0 but less than the new MaxIdleConns then the new MaxIdleConns will be reduced to match the MaxOpenConns limit If n <= 0, no idle connections are retained.
func (*DB) SetMaxOpenConns ¶
SetMaxOpenConns sets the maximum number of open connections to each physical database. If MaxIdleConns is greater than 0 and the new MaxOpenConns is less than MaxIdleConns, then MaxIdleConns will be reduced to match the new MaxOpenConns limit. If n <= 0, then there is no limit on the number of open connections. The default is 0 (unlimited).
type Stmt ¶
type Stmt struct {
// contains filtered or unexported fields
}
Stmt is an aggregate prepared statement. It holds a prepared statement for each underlying physical db.
func (*Stmt) Close ¶
Close closes the statement by concurrently closing all underlying statements concurrently, returning the first non nil error.
func (*Stmt) Exec ¶
Exec executes a prepared statement with the given arguments and returns a Result summarizing the effect of the statement. Exec uses the master as the underlying physical db.
func (*Stmt) ExecContext ¶
ExecContext executes a prepared statement with the given arguments and returns a Result summarizing the effect of the statement. Exec uses the master as the underlying physical db.
func (*Stmt) Query ¶
Query executes a prepared query statement with the given arguments and returns the query results as a *sql.Rows. Query uses a slave as the underlying physical db.
func (*Stmt) QueryContext ¶
QueryContext executes a query that returns rows, typically a SELECT. The args are for any placeholder parameters in the query. QueryContext uses a slave as the physical db.
func (*Stmt) QueryRow ¶
QueryRow executes a prepared query statement with the given arguments. If an error occurs during the execution of the statement, that error will be returned by a call to Scan on the returned *Row, which is always non-nil. If the query selects no rows, the *Row's Scan will return ErrNoRows. Otherwise, the *sql.Row's Scan scans the first selected row and discards the rest. QueryRow uses a slave as the underlying physical db.
